The selectivity profile of different GHS compounds is a critical research consideration. GHRP-6 and GHRP-2 produce GH release alongside cortisol and prolactin elevation — a confounding factor in research designs where these hormones are outcome variables. Ipamorelin was specifically developed for greater GH-release selectivity with minimal cortisol and prolactin elevation, making it more suitable for research designs where GH-specific effects need to be isolated. Hexarelin has the strongest GH-releasing potency in the GHRP class but also the most significant cortisol and prolactin effects. Vetting AOD-9604 vendors starts with the COA: access the batch-specific certificate before purchasing, not after. A COA for AOD-9604 should include: HPLC purity percentage with the actual chromatogram data, mass spectrometry data establishing the correct molecular weight, endotoxin test results, and a residual solvent panel — all specific to the lot you receive. Warning signs in AOD-9604 vendor evaluation: prices significantly below market average, vague sourcing information, no community presence, and COAs that lack endotoxin data. What is AOD-9604?
AOD-9604 is a synthetic peptide analogue of the C-terminal fragment of human growth hormone (amino acids 177-191), with an additional tyrosine residue at the N-terminus. It has been studied for fat metabolism effects, specifically lipolysis stimulation and lipogenesis inhibition, without the IGF-1-stimulating effects of full-length GH. It has undergone clinical trials for obesity treatment.
What is the clinical trial history of AOD-9604?
AOD-9604 has undergone multiple Phase II clinical trials for obesity treatment by Metabolic Pharmaceuticals in Australia. The trials showed safety and tolerability but mixed efficacy results for weight loss. It holds GRAS (Generally Recognized As Safe) status from the FDA for food use, which is unusual for research peptides.
How does AOD-9604 differ from growth hormone?
AOD-9604 contains only the fat-metabolism-relevant fragment of growth hormone (the C-terminal region) without the IGF-1-stimulating N-terminal domain. This means it targets fat cells' beta-adrenergic receptors for lipolytic effects without producing the anabolic IGF-1 signaling associated with full-length GH.
